For editors working on documentaries or multi-cam shoots, the new Multi-Source window is a game-changer. You can now view all your footage bins as a single, unified source tape. This allows you to scrub through thousands of clips in one continuous flow, marking ins and outs rapidly, without the endless double-clicking of individual clips.
